Berry Creme Parfaits

Original Recipe Yield 8 servings
 

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1 (.25 ounce) envelope unflavored gelatin
  • 1 3/4 cups milk
  • 2 cups sour cream
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ups fresh or frozen blueberries or raspberries, thawed

Directions

  1. In a medium saucepan, combine sugar and gelatin. Stir in milk. Cook and stir over medium heat until gelatin is dissolved. Remove from the heat; stir in sour cream and vanilla. Cover and chill for about 2 hours or until the mixture mounds when dropped from a spoon. Spoon into parfait glasses or glass bowls. Top each with 1/4 cup berries. Serve immediately.
